Output ddeabcb5788cfbdf904250348b54b8ddff1a83e44a64d56d2a0ad6d386157a4b:0

value
7468652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af43ef8f5d10f552f2be81df800d81f91e8f6b4b OP_EQUAL
address
3HfjZNhTseXtr2eUUF3eqHXv4qztw381xb
transaction
ddeabcb5788cfbdf904250348b54b8ddff1a83e44a64d56d2a0ad6d386157a4b
spent
true